Crypto Weekly Top Gainers – Solana Mobile Seeker and Gaming Tokens Top Market Rally

The volatility of cryptocurrencies increased significantly this week, with several major coins seeing gains exceeding 250% from their recent lows. According to the weekly chart on CoinMarketCap, Solana Mobile Seeker recorded the largest rise, climbing 250.83%. It was followed by Axie Infinity which increased by 120.71%.

Sentient AGI had an improvement of 40.08%, helping LayerZero grow by 38.77%. Stargate Finance posted an increase of 39.64% and Sandbox also achieved a solid increase of 30.57%. There was a strong growth trend across all sectors of the mobile blockchain, gaming and cross-chain infrastructure landscapes.

Mobile Blockchain Games and Tokens Gain Market Momentum

Solana Mobile Seeker’s 250.83% surge indicates increasing confidence in the mobile blockchain space rather than mere speculation. The SKR token had claimed opening on January 21, 2026, and would distribute almost 2 billion tokens towards over 100,000 Seeker users and developers, which accounts for 20% of total supply. Seeker’s user ownership model, which gives each device a non-transferable Genesis Token and includes Seed Vault and native Solana dApp Store, is appealing.

Axie Infinity surged 120.71% following significant tokenomics reforms. The changes included a reduction in token emission and the integration of its bAXS token. This upward trend extended to the broader gaming sector. The Sandbox, for example, climbed 30.57%. The revival appears driven by a focus on sustainable utility and long-term user engagement.

Cross-Chain Infrastructure and AI Platforms Intrigue Institutional Interest

In addition to headlines focusing on games, cross-chain infrastructure showed remarkable performance. LayerZero recorded a 38.77% week gain as interoperability was once again in the spotlight. The protocol introduced its EigenZero Security Framework in November 2025, adding crypto economic slashing to cross-chain verification. Institutional interest has followed, including integration with Wyoming’s Frontier Stable Token, though investors are watching a January 20, 2026, token unlock that will release 25.71 million ZRO tokens.

Stargate Finance has seen a 39.64% rise in its value and the advantage of being a Cross-Chain Bridge project built on LayerZero technology. Stargate’s Lock-Mint/Burn-Redeem model resolves Liquidity Fragmentation and enables Instant Finality and has the ability to handle over $18 million of daily volume.

Sentient AGI has risen in value by 40.08%, taking advantage of the hype around Decentralized AI. With $85 million investment backing, Sentient AGI has set out to develop Open-Source AGI on multiple blockchains. Overall, the top performers are pointing to a market moving towards utility, interoperability and sustainable innovation.

The post Cryptos Signal Divergence Ahead of Fed Rate Decision appeared on BitcoinEthereumNews.com. Crypto assets send conflicting signals ahead of the Federal Reserve’s September rate decision. On-chain data reveals a clear decrease in Bitcoin and Ethereum flowing into centralized exchanges, but a sharp increase in altcoin inflows. The findings come from a Tuesday report by CryptoQuant, an on-chain data platform. The firm’s data shows a stark divergence in coin volume, which has been observed in movements onto centralized exchanges over the past few weeks. Bitcoin and Ethereum Inflows Drop to Multi-Month Lows Sponsored Sponsored Bitcoin has seen a dramatic drop in exchange inflows, with the 7-day moving average plummeting to 25,000 BTC, its lowest level in over a year. The average deposit per transaction has fallen to 0.57 BTC as of September. This suggests that smaller retail investors, rather than large-scale whales, are responsible for the recent cash-outs. Ethereum is showing a similar trend, with its daily exchange inflows decreasing to a two-month low. CryptoQuant reported that the 7-day moving average for ETH deposits on exchanges is around 783,000 ETH, the lowest in two months. Other Altcoins See Renewed Selling Pressure In contrast, other altcoin deposit activity on exchanges has surged. The number of altcoin deposit transactions on centralized exchanges was quite steady in May and June of this year, maintaining a 7-day moving average of about 20,000 to 30,000. Recently, however, that figure has jumped to 55,000 transactions. Altcoins: Exchange Inflow Transaction Count. Source: CryptoQuant CryptoQuant projects that altcoins, given their increased inflow activity, could face relatively higher selling pressure compared to BTC and ETH. Meanwhile, the balance of stablecoins on exchanges—a key indicator of potential buying pressure—has increased significantly.
